WebOct 30, 2012 · Vinegar and eucalyptus oil are both effective cleaners to guard against and repel weevils. These two ingredients are especially effective if you combine them. Create a 50/50 mixture of the two and wipe down your shelves with it. Other effective oils include those from neem, pine needles, and tea tree. WebNov 15, 2024 · There are three common types of weevils found in pantries and cupboards: Rice weevil (Sitophilus oryzae)Granary or wheat weevil (Sitophilus granarius)Maize weevil (Sitophilus zeamais).
